Henry Ford Estate in Detroit, MISpread over 1300 acres of picturesque farmland, the Henry Ford Estate in Detroit offers visitors a glimpse into the persona behind the legendary name. Home to Henry Ford and his wife from 1915 to 1947, Fair Lane is a testament to Henry Ford's surprisingly simple tastes and reflects his unique interests and ideals.
Most of the residence is built of roughly-hewn Ohio limestone, in keeping with the rugged beauty of the surrounding countryside. Here, visitors can explore the 56 rooms that comprise the 'Residence' as it was called, which is built around an opulent carved Elizabethan staircase. You can also visit the Library which once comprised of an impressive collection of 4,000 books, handpicked by Mr. Ford himself. The titles, which range from gardening and landscaping to religion and home design, indicate Mr. Ford's diverse and eclectic interests. Several books in the collection are signed by authors with personal notes addressed to Mr. and Mrs. Ford. The Library's intricately carved rose and thistle patterned plaster ceiling was shipped in pieces from an English Manor house and reassembled here, in Fair Lane. The grounds which were designed by renowned landscape artist Jens Jensen include a summer house, a man-made lake, pony barn, greenhouse and a ten thousand plant peony garden. You can also visit 'Santa's Workshop' which was used for Christmas celebrations, the child-sized working farm that was built for the Ford grandchildren and the five hundred birdhouses that were erected in view of Mr. Ford's interest in ornithology. You can purchase your tickets at the Potting shed and then advance to the visitor's center that is located on the lower level of the Powerhouse. Your tour will commence with an introductory video which documents the history of the Ford family and the story behind their legendary home. You can also purchase unique souvenirs at the Henry Ford Estate Gift Shop. Here, you can pick up the noted 'Henry Ford Estate Souvenir Book' which highlights the features of Fair Lane or curios like toy model 'T' cars, jaw harps just like those Henry Ford used to play and even some antique jewelry. The Henry Ford Estate Restaurant is housed in the mansion's original swimming pool room. Here, you can lunch on an array of homemade soups, innovative sandwiches and fresh salads. Don't forget to try the Whitefish with almonds, cherries and raisins which comes highly recommended.
